God told the prophet Jeremiah that He would give Jerusalem into the hands of the Chaldeans because the Israelites had provoked God to anger through their behavior and actions. They had abandoned God's laws and worshipped other gods, which was considered a great sin in the eyes of God. As a result of their disobedience, God allowed their enemies, the Chaldeans, to conquer and rule over them. This was a punishment for their sin and a way for God to get their attention and encourage them to repent and return to Him.
